Customer Questions & Answers

  • Question: Who are some of the writers featured in the collection?

    Answer: Some of the writers featured in the collection include Alice Walker, Audre Lorde, Nikki Giovanni, Paule Marshall, Grace Lee Boggs, and Abbey Lincoln.
  • Question: What topics are explored in the essays, poems, and stories?

    Answer: The collection tackles issues surrounding race, sex, body image, economy, politics, and labor.
